Den Osvobození/Vítězství! Day of Liberation/Victory!This day (May 8th) marks the end of the Second World War in Europe and commemorates both the Prague Uprising and the liberation of Czechoslovakia by Allied Forces. Nowadays, this day is celebrated by placing flower wreaths at memorials of the victims of war.

Today in the Czech Republic is the public holiday of Svátek Práce/První Máj! 🌸In the days before the fall of communism in the Czech Republic, May Day parades were organized that passed through the city. Attendance at May Day celebrations were often unwritten and supervisors and teachers were ordered to control the attendance of their subordinates and students. This day is also associated with couples in love kissing under a flowering tree, most commonly under one of the blooming cherry trees of Petřín hill. The origin of May kissing is said to be connected to a poem by Karel Hynek Mácha. [Wikipedia.org- První máj & Svátek práce]
